5(2x - 14) + 23 = 7x - 14
10x - 70 + 23 = 7x - 14
Combine like terms
10x - 47 = 7x - 14
subtract 7x from both sides
3x - 47 = -14
add 47 to both sides
3x = 33
divide both sides by 3
x = 11
